Omnitek Engineering OTC Stock Return On Asset Analysis

Omnitek Engineering's Return on Asset or ROA shows how effective is the management of the company in generating income from utilizing all of the assets at their disposal. It is a useful ratio to evaluate the performance of different departments of a company as well as to understand management performance over time.

Return On Asset

 = 

Net Income

Total Assets

Return on Asset measures overall efficiency of a company in generating profits from its total assets. It is expressed as the percentage of profits earned per dollar of Asset. A low ROA typically means that a company is asset-intensive and therefore will needs more money to continue generating revenue in the future.

Omnitek Engineering Corp. develops and sells technology to convert diesel engines to an alternative fuel, natural gas engines, and complementary products in the United States and internationally. Omnitek Engineering Corp. was incorporated in 2001 and is headquartered in Vista, California. OMNITEK ENGINEERING operates under Auto Parts classification in the United States and is traded on OTC Exchange. It employs 6 people.
